Skip to content

Commit 3f0557b

Browse files
committed
Vector store impls: code cleanup and checkstyle fixes
Signed-off-by: Soby Chacko <soby.chacko@broadcom.com>
1 parent bdd0aa1 commit 3f0557b

File tree

15 files changed

+71
-92
lines changed

15 files changed

+71
-92
lines changed

vector-stores/spring-ai-azure-cosmos-db-store/src/main/java/org/springframework/ai/vectorstore/cosmosdb/CosmosDBVectorStore.java

Lines changed: 0 additions & 1 deletion
Original file line numberDiff line numberDiff line change
@@ -57,7 +57,6 @@
5757
import reactor.core.publisher.Flux;
5858

5959
import org.springframework.ai.document.Document;
60-
import org.springframework.ai.embedding.BatchingStrategy;
6160
import org.springframework.ai.embedding.EmbeddingModel;
6261
import org.springframework.ai.embedding.EmbeddingOptionsBuilder;
6362
import org.springframework.ai.observation.conventions.VectorStoreProvider;

vector-stores/spring-ai-chroma-store/src/main/java/org/springframework/ai/chroma/vectorstore/ChromaVectorStore.java

Lines changed: 0 additions & 1 deletion
Original file line numberDiff line numberDiff line change
@@ -20,7 +20,6 @@
2020
import java.util.HashMap;
2121
import java.util.List;
2222
import java.util.Map;
23-
import java.util.Optional;
2423

2524
import com.fasterxml.jackson.core.JsonProcessingException;
2625
import com.fasterxml.jackson.databind.ObjectMapper;

vector-stores/spring-ai-chroma-store/src/test/java/org/springframework/ai/chroma/vectorstore/ChromaVectorStoreIT.java

Lines changed: 0 additions & 1 deletion
Original file line numberDiff line numberDiff line change
@@ -19,7 +19,6 @@
1919
import java.util.Collections;
2020
import java.util.List;
2121
import java.util.Map;
22-
import java.util.Optional;
2322
import java.util.UUID;
2423

2524
import org.junit.jupiter.api.Test;

vector-stores/spring-ai-elasticsearch-store/src/main/java/org/springframework/ai/vectorstore/elasticsearch/ElasticsearchVectorStore.java

Lines changed: 0 additions & 3 deletions
Original file line numberDiff line numberDiff line change
@@ -26,7 +26,6 @@
2626
import co.elastic.clients.elasticsearch.ElasticsearchClient;
2727
import co.elastic.clients.elasticsearch.core.BulkRequest;
2828
import co.elastic.clients.elasticsearch.core.BulkResponse;
29-
import co.elastic.clients.elasticsearch.core.DeleteByQueryResponse;
3029
import co.elastic.clients.elasticsearch.core.SearchResponse;
3130
import co.elastic.clients.elasticsearch.core.bulk.BulkResponseItem;
3231
import co.elastic.clients.elasticsearch.core.search.Hit;
@@ -41,10 +40,8 @@
4140

4241
import org.springframework.ai.document.Document;
4342
import org.springframework.ai.document.DocumentMetadata;
44-
import org.springframework.ai.embedding.BatchingStrategy;
4543
import org.springframework.ai.embedding.EmbeddingModel;
4644
import org.springframework.ai.embedding.EmbeddingOptionsBuilder;
47-
import org.springframework.ai.embedding.TokenCountBatchingStrategy;
4845
import org.springframework.ai.model.EmbeddingUtils;
4946
import org.springframework.ai.observation.conventions.VectorStoreProvider;
5047
import org.springframework.ai.observation.conventions.VectorStoreSimilarityMetric;

vector-stores/spring-ai-elasticsearch-store/src/test/java/org/springframework/ai/vectorstore/elasticsearch/ElasticsearchVectorStoreIT.java

Lines changed: 0 additions & 1 deletion
Original file line numberDiff line numberDiff line change
@@ -54,7 +54,6 @@
5454
import org.springframework.ai.openai.OpenAiEmbeddingModel;
5555
import org.springframework.ai.openai.api.OpenAiApi;
5656
import org.springframework.ai.vectorstore.SearchRequest;
57-
import org.springframework.ai.vectorstore.filter.Filter;
5857
import org.springframework.ai.vectorstore.filter.Filter.Expression;
5958
import org.springframework.ai.vectorstore.filter.Filter.ExpressionType;
6059
import org.springframework.ai.vectorstore.filter.Filter.Key;

vector-stores/spring-ai-gemfire-store/src/main/java/org/springframework/ai/vectorstore/gemfire/GemFireVectorStore.java

Lines changed: 0 additions & 3 deletions
Original file line numberDiff line numberDiff line change
@@ -19,7 +19,6 @@
1919
import java.util.HashMap;
2020
import java.util.List;
2121
import java.util.Map;
22-
import java.util.Optional;
2322

2423
import com.fasterxml.jackson.annotation.JsonCreator;
2524
import com.fasterxml.jackson.annotation.JsonInclude;
@@ -32,10 +31,8 @@
3231

3332
import org.springframework.ai.document.Document;
3433
import org.springframework.ai.document.DocumentMetadata;
35-
import org.springframework.ai.embedding.BatchingStrategy;
3634
import org.springframework.ai.embedding.EmbeddingModel;
3735
import org.springframework.ai.embedding.EmbeddingOptionsBuilder;
38-
import org.springframework.ai.embedding.TokenCountBatchingStrategy;
3936
import org.springframework.ai.observation.conventions.VectorStoreProvider;
4037
import org.springframework.ai.util.JacksonUtils;
4138
import org.springframework.ai.vectorstore.AbstractVectorStoreBuilder;

vector-stores/spring-ai-hanadb-store/src/main/java/org/springframework/ai/vectorstore/hanadb/HanaCloudVectorStore.java

Lines changed: 0 additions & 1 deletion
Original file line numberDiff line numberDiff line change
@@ -18,7 +18,6 @@
1818

1919
import java.util.Collections;
2020
import java.util.List;
21-
import java.util.Optional;
2221
import java.util.stream.Collectors;
2322

2423
import com.fasterxml.jackson.core.JsonProcessingException;

vector-stores/spring-ai-mariadb-store/src/main/java/org/springframework/ai/vectorstore/mariadb/MariaDBVectorStore.java

Lines changed: 0 additions & 2 deletions
Original file line numberDiff line numberDiff line change
@@ -32,10 +32,8 @@
3232
import org.slf4j.LoggerFactory;
3333

3434
import org.springframework.ai.document.Document;
35-
import org.springframework.ai.embedding.BatchingStrategy;
3635
import org.springframework.ai.embedding.EmbeddingModel;
3736
import org.springframework.ai.embedding.EmbeddingOptionsBuilder;
38-
import org.springframework.ai.embedding.TokenCountBatchingStrategy;
3937
import org.springframework.ai.observation.conventions.VectorStoreProvider;
4038
import org.springframework.ai.observation.conventions.VectorStoreSimilarityMetric;
4139
import org.springframework.ai.util.JacksonUtils;

vector-stores/spring-ai-milvus-store/src/main/java/org/springframework/ai/vectorstore/milvus/MilvusVectorStore.java

Lines changed: 0 additions & 2 deletions
Original file line numberDiff line numberDiff line change
@@ -54,10 +54,8 @@
5454

5555
import org.springframework.ai.document.Document;
5656
import org.springframework.ai.document.DocumentMetadata;
57-
import org.springframework.ai.embedding.BatchingStrategy;
5857
import org.springframework.ai.embedding.EmbeddingModel;
5958
import org.springframework.ai.embedding.EmbeddingOptionsBuilder;
60-
import org.springframework.ai.embedding.TokenCountBatchingStrategy;
6159
import org.springframework.ai.model.EmbeddingUtils;
6260
import org.springframework.ai.observation.conventions.VectorStoreProvider;
6361
import org.springframework.ai.observation.conventions.VectorStoreSimilarityMetric;

vector-stores/spring-ai-opensearch-store/src/test/java/org/springframework/ai/vectorstore/opensearch/OpenSearchVectorStoreIT.java

Lines changed: 0 additions & 2 deletions
Original file line numberDiff line numberDiff line change
@@ -19,14 +19,12 @@
1919
import java.io.IOException;
2020
import java.net.URISyntaxException;
2121
import java.nio.charset.StandardCharsets;
22-
import java.text.SimpleDateFormat;
2322
import java.time.Duration;
2423
import java.time.ZonedDateTime;
2524
import java.util.Date;
2625
import java.util.List;
2726
import java.util.Map;
2827
import java.util.Optional;
29-
import java.util.TimeZone;
3028
import java.util.UUID;
3129
import java.util.concurrent.TimeUnit;
3230
import java.util.stream.Collectors;

0 commit comments

Comments
 (0)